Boss on selection for FA Cup tie with Newport

Hatters manager John Still says he will not be making drastic changes to his side for Saturday's FA Cup first round tie against Newport County.

The boss said that Alex Lawless and Pelly Ruddock Mpanzu are likely to remain out for the clash against the Exiles at Kenilworth Road, as will defenders Curtley Williams and Paul Connolly.

Unlike last season, where Still made a number of changes for the first round tie at Welling - that ended in a 2-1 defeat - that won't the be the case this time round against County.

"We're a year on from that now," explained Still. "At the time we were still finding out how to play with one another. I picked that team because I thought it could win, but it didn't.

"There won't be drastic changes on Saturday, there maybe or two, but it won't be as if we'll make so many that people sit up and say 'wow, he's made a lot of changes'.

"It's the greatest cup competition in the world and like any club left in the competition we want to go as far as we can."
